Description

The Woodstock Fruit Festival is a celebration of health, fruit-based diet, and personal growth, and is the world’s largest, all-inclusive, raw vegan health retreat. Part of the fun is trying new fruits that are not available in most grocery stores, such as mamey sapote, exotic dates, durian, jackfruit, and fresh figs. Many of the festival participants eat an abundance of fruit the rest of the year, but aren’t able to find high quality fruits locally.

For the 2022 festival, I introduced a gourmet raw vegan menu to accompany the wonderful unlimited salad and fruit bar. The goal of this menu is to provide familiar flavors in a simply, healthy way. Many people who adopt a raw vegan diet forego traditional dishes such as lasagna, hummus, and tacos because they are focused on proper food combining and a low fat, nut-free, oil-free, and salt-free diet. Using highly digestible sprouted seeds, herbs, and intrinsic salts found naturally in vegetables, I designed a set of 7 entrees that emphasize optimal nutrition, beneficial prebiotics, and bold flavors.

In this recipe book, you will find the exact ingredients and methods for recreating the dishes that were served at the 2022 Woodstock Fruit Festival. Each dish was initially intended for 400 people, but the servings in this book allow at-home preparation for a small group of 2-8 people. The ingredients are readily available at any local organic market, and no dehydrator is needed. Although a food processor or blender is necessary to make some of the dishes, others such as the Coconut Curry and Coconut Ceviche don’t require any special equipment.

The intention of this book is to allow festival participants, and anyone else who seeks better health through a clean and simple lifestyle, to continue eating the rest of the year in the most uplifting way possible. Sharing these meals with friends and preparing meals ahead of time for a busy week will help maintain the energy and positivity that the Woodstock Fruit Festival exemplifies.

I hope that you enjoy these recipes, and improve upon them in your own personal way. There is no salt in any of the dishes, but feel free to add some if it makes the food more interesting to you. The goal is to make the raw vegan lifestyle fun and sustainable, and making progress towards your health goals is always more important than pursuing perfection.
